Capaci is a town and comune in the Province of Palermo in Sicily, Italy. In 2011 the commune had a population of 11,045, (density: 1,804.7 people per square kilometre).

The A29 autostrada running from Palermo to Punta Raisi Airport, and to the west and south-west of the island, passes through the commune. In May 1992 this road was the scene of the assassination of anti-Mafia judge Giovanni Falcone and those with him, in an explosion known as the Capaci massacre. The site of the explosion is marked now by a memorial to those who died.(loc.38°10′58″N 13°14′41″E / 38.18278°N 13.24472°E / 38.18278; 13.24472)
